I'm trying to integrate my PJSIP application (Linux based) with Java. I
successfully compiled and created .so file but while running the program I
receive the following error:
[root at localhost sip]# java sample
Exception in thread "main" java.lang.UnsatisfiedLinkError: libsample:
/usr/lib/gcj-4.1.1/libsample.so: undefined symbol: pjsua_destroy
at java.lang.Runtime._load(libgcj.so.7rh)
at java.lang.Runtime.loadLibrary(libgcj.so.7rh)
at java.lang.System.loadLibrary(libgcj.so.7rh)
at sample.<clinit>(sample.java:5)
at java.lang.Class.initializeClass(libgcj.so.7rh)
